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ems call for emergency service. Acknowledging these concerns can help you know when to call for expert a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working completely, particularly during severe weather condition, it's more than just an inconvenience-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C contractors can identify and repair the problem immediately,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Strange s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system typically signify a major mechanical problem that could lead to bigger problems if not attended to quickly. Likewise, uncommon smells might indicate electrical problems or perhaps gas leaks. Our professional HVAC professionals can recognize these issues and make necessary repairs before they become harmful.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can damage your home and cause mold development. Our contractors locate the source of leaks and repair them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ages minimize your ac system's cooling capacity and can harm the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ant managing cal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ical parts in your HVAC system pose fire risks and should be resolved right away by qualified professionals. Our HVAC professionals have the training to securely repair electrical issues.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work more difficult and reduces comfort. Our HVAC professionals identify airflow issues, whether triggered by duct concerns, dirty filters, or fan problems.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C specialists can detect these issues and suggest services.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off often, it squanders energy and wears parts faster. Our HVAC professionals can identify whether the problem stems from a clogged up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y bills typically ind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ists carry out energy effectiveness evaluations to recognize the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ter, our HVAC contractors can advise services to enhance com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what appears like a system failure is really a thermostat problem. Our HVAC professionals can fix or change thermostats and help you update to programmable or wise models for better convenience control and energy cost sav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the place of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Carry Out Regular Maintenance
    Regular expert maintenance minimizes the probability of emergency situations. Our HVAC contractors can develop a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ating devices, carbon monoxide gas detectors supply an early warning of harmful leaks.
